The following definitions apply for purposes of this article:
(a)“Applicable value” means the amount of the net fair market value of a trust taken into account under Section 16336.
(b)“Express unitrust” means a trust for which, under the terms of the trust without regard to this article, income or net income shall or may be calculated as a unitrust amount.
(c)“Income trust” means a trust that is not a unitrust.
(d)“Net fair market value of a trust” means the fair market value of the assets of the trust, less the noncontingent liabilities of the trust.
(e)“Unitrust” means a trust for which net income is a unitrust amount. The term includes an express unitrust.
